Risk management in business can take on many forms. It is defined as a process of identifying, tracking, assessing, and controlling risks to business and customer satisfaction. The steps used to implement risk management in business vary according to the type of risk being managed. In this article, we look at some of the more popular methods for risk management. Security risk management can be divided into two categories: internal and external. For the discussion here, the term internal risk refers to the risk to the internal processes of the business or organization. External threats are those that affect the organization's customers, suppliers, customers, competitors, business partners, and the public. Internal risk management focuses on identifying the sources of the risks. External risk management is concerned with identifying effective countermeasures to prevent or minimize the occurrence of a threat. For instance, an organization might wish to focus on implementing a system of security risk management. In this system, risk management would involve identifying the risks and how the organization can reduce them. The main aim of security risk management is to identify risks and measure and manage the associated costs and the impacts of these risks. In other words, it helps to secure the organization from all forms of threats and assists in the development of acceptable security policies.
